Plum is a
warm medium color with the hex code #824A64.
This muted hue can be represented as RGB
130, 74, 100 in digital design or CMYK 0%, 43%, 23%, 49% for print applications.

About this color
Plum sits at 332° on the color wheel, placing it in the warm color family, often associated with energy and warmth. With 27% saturation and 40% lightness, this muted medium hue balances visibility with restraint.
In digital design, warm colors like Plum work well for calls-to-action, accent elements, and creating urgency. Medium-toned colors offer versatility across both light and dark design themes.
When using Plum in print, the CMYK breakdown of 0%, 43%, 23%, 49% ensures accurate color reproduction. This balanced CMYK profile should reproduce consistently across different printing methods.
